Hi All,
I am importing same file from two different places in premiere pro (one from Project tab and other from Media Browser tab) in Mac. But the file path shown in their properties are different!!
File imported from Project tab:
/Users/user1/Documents/fil1.txt
File imported from Media Browser tab:
/Volumes/Macintosh HD/Users/user1/Documents/fil1.txt
Is it a bug in Premiere Pro?
Premiere Pro version: 11.1.0

Meet Tank: As Ann says, I wouldn't worry about it. An engineer could probably answer your question but my guess is that when you import from the Premiere Pro Media Browser, the complete file path information is retained in the metadata because you're using Premiere Pro's own (type of) file manager, whereas when you import directly into the Project panel, you're using the macOS Finder. Just a guess.
